<转>有状态和无状态的对象区别

原文地址:http://www.cnblogs.com/xubiao/p/6567349.html
第一:基本概念:

1、有状态就是有数据存储功能。有状态对象(Stateful Bean),就是有实例变量的对象,可以保存数据,是非线程安全的。在不同方法调用间不保留任何状态。

2、无状态就是一次操作,不能保存数据。无状态对象(Stateless Bean),就是没有实例变量的对象.不能保存数据,是不变类,是线程安全的。

推荐阅读更多精彩内容

  • 1、面向对象的特征有哪些方面 1.抽象:抽象就是忽略一个主题中与当前目标无关的那些方面,以便更充分地注意与当前目标...
    michaelgong阅读 417评论 0 1
  • Spring Cloud为开发人员提供了快速构建分布式系统中一些常见模式的工具(例如配置管理,服务发现,断路器,智...
    卡卡罗2017阅读 121,995评论 17 134
  • 前言 在JavaScript中,一共有两种类型的值:原始值(primitives)和对象值(objects).原始...
    王小维WW阅读 1,138评论 0 0
  • 回忆并不都美丽 时光褪色了痛苦 却洗不掉那片黑 就像流水冲刷掉衣服本来的颜色 却会留下意外粘上的墨汁 心还痛着 泪...
    懒墨阅读 54评论 0 3
  • 自然NT阅读 70评论 0 0